A Brief Analysis of Reason in Paradise Lost

Human beings are endowed with free will when they are created. Like free will, reason is also a divine gift endowed byGod. Based on the epic, this article aims to analyze the pure reason of Adam and Eve in Paradise Lost before they fall and Eve’sfall due to abuse of free will in the absence of reason. It is found that reason plays a vital part in man’s free choice. And human-kinds can be truly free when they choose the good under the guidance of reason.
